Maldives vs Malaysia: UN Voting Alignment
How often do Maldives and Malaysia vote the same way at the UN General Assembly? Agreement over every shared roll-call vote since 1946, by year, decade, and topic — plus the resolutions where they split.
Overall agreement
94.4%
of 4,623 shared UN General Assembly votes since 1946
Agreement by year
Agreement by topic
| Topic | Agreement | Shared votes |
|---|---|---|
| Israel–Palestine | 98.8% | 946 |
| Nuclear weapons | 98.4% | 769 |
| Disarmament | 97.5% | 979 |
| Colonialism | 98.1% | 670 |
| Human rights | 89.0% | 831 |
| Economic development | 95.7% | 576 |
Frequently asked questions
How often do Maldives and Malaysia vote together at the UN?
Maldives and Malaysia voted the same way in 94.4% of 4,623 shared UN General Assembly votes since 1946.
Do Maldives and Malaysia agree on human rights votes?
On human rights resolutions, Maldives and Malaysia largely agree: they voted the same way in 89.0% of 831 shared human-rights votes at the UN General Assembly.
